Start by choosing a type of β¦ biotherapeutics biology definition dictionaryWebJan 17, 2024 Β· Oil-based polyurethane typically adds a warm amber glow to wood, particularly to lighter wood species, such as white oak, maple, or birch. Water-based formulas generally are more neutral or clear. Water-based poly has a milky white look when it goes on but turns clear as it dries.
